#227890 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#227890 is composed of 13.3% red, 47.1%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.4% cyan, 16.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 193.1 degrees, a saturation of 61.8% and a lightness of 34.9%. #227890 color hex could be obtained by blending #44f0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#227890 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#227890 has RGB values of R:34, G:120,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.17, Y:0,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 2259088.
